Mann, the resident of cities (particularly his beloved Munich) poured his uncertainty and his corrosive insights into his great first novel, Buddenbrooks, which was published in 1901 and sold an astonishing one million copies. The bourgeois writer had exposed most of the fault lines in bourgeois society, not only in Germany, but in most of Europe. At twenty-six, he was famous, proclaimed by many as a coming master of the literary twentieth century...., Hesse had solidified his literary reputation with Siddharta and Steppenwolf. One of their most attentive readers was Thomas Mann.
